Are you ready for the exciting Greenville Country Music Fest 2025 with Zach Top, Travis Tritt, & Ian Munsick, happening on Saturday 25th October 2025 at CCNB Amphitheatre at Heritage Park in Simpsonville, South Carolina. This country music festival highlights headliner Zach Top, plus supporting acts Travis Tritt, Ian Munsick, Baker Blankenship and Laci Kaye Booth. Admission prices begin from $146. The event represents the sixth year of Greenville Country Music Fest, shifting to a two-day format on October 24-25, 2025, spanning various artists to showcase emerging and established country musicians, pulling in fans from across the region.
Zach Top brings tracks like "I Never Lie" and "Cold Beer & Country Music", creating hype among fans interested to enjoy them in person. Honored as the 2025 ACM New Male Artist of the Year, he also received a nomination for Album of the Year. His most recent album, Cold Beer & Country Music, includes standout songs like "Use Me" and "Sounds Like the Radio".
Travis Tritt delivers classics such as "It's a Great Day to Be Alive" and "T-R-O-U-B-L-E", with fans thrilled to catch these live for an energetic vibe. He has multiple Grammy nominations and awards from the Country Music Association. His newest album, Set in Stone, includes songs like "They do not Make 'Em Like That No More".
Ian Munsick brings hit songs including "Long Live Cowgirls" and "White Buffalo", fueling fan excitement for stage versions that reflect Western heritage. He gained acclaim with iHeartRadio's Rocky Mountain Country Music Award for Song of the Year. His recent album, White Buffalo, features tracks like "From the Horse's Mouth".
Baker Blankenship delivers songs like "Small Town Saturday Night", with fans excited for the authentic power of live sets.
Laci Kaye Booth offers songs such as "True Love" and "Shuffle", building excitement for fans to enjoy them live with her heartfelt voice. She rose fame as a top finalist on American Idol, paving to agreements with major labels. Her newest self-titled album demonstrates tracks like "Cigarette".
Positioned in Simpsonville, South Carolina, CCNB Amphitheater at Heritage Park serves as an alfresco venue perfect for concerts with its large lawn areas and covered seating. The spot provides facilities like state-of-the-art sound systems and illumination for best show experiences. The capacity goes up to around 15,000, with sections including reserved seats, lawn spaces and VIP boxes. Fans may encounter food stands offering refreshments, treats and meals.
